Abstract
This article explores the methods of enhancing teaching and learning in “Descriptive Geometry and Engineering Graphics” at higher education institutions by integrating pedagogical innovations and digital tools. The study focuses on improving students’ spatial reasoning, technical drawing skills, and problem-solving abilities through interactive methods, CAD software, and visual learning aids. The article highlights the advantages of combining traditional teaching strategies with digital technologies to increase engagement, knowledge retention, and professional preparedness.
